This is only a possible solution, but it comes after many hours of trying different things. I've tried re-installing different version of both my sound card, and video card drivers, defragging, re-installing RS defragging etc. Tonight I posted on the futuremark forums that I've been having trouble with system stability in games (crashing to desktop with errors). Someone suggested to just re-install DirectX. I tried re-installing my current version over itself, and it may have done the trick. I was able to play 4 maps online ( I think they were 5 rounds per map) without a crash. I would've tested more, but I had to go. Again this is only a possible fix, I will test it more thouroghly tomarrow by playing for about 2 hours or so. Hope this helps.
